The Contactless Expanded Beam Fiber Optic Connector market is witnessing rapid growth as the demand for high-speed, secure, and reliable communication systems continues to rise. These connectors are pivotal in industries like telecommunications, military, aerospace, and healthcare, due to their ability to provide secure, efficient data transmission without the need for physical contact between optical fibers.
Expanded beam connectors utilize a lens to expand the optical signal before it enters the fiber optic cable, which minimizes damage and the risk of signal loss compared to traditional physical contact connectors. This non-contact approach leads to improved performance, especially in harsh environments with extreme conditions such as vibrations, dust, and moisture.
Telecommunications: High-speed fiber optic communication systems benefit from the reliable, low-loss characteristics of these connectors.
Aerospace & Defense: Rugged connectors are used in military and aerospace applications where reliability in critical situations is paramount.
Industrial Automation: Automation systems with high-performance connectivity requirements utilize expanded beam connectors for reduced downtime.
Healthcare: Medical devices like endoscopes rely on these connectors for clean, secure, and uninterrupted data transmission.
